Greater Houston Community Foundation (EIN: 23-7160400) has filed an IRS Form 990 since fiscal year 2018. In its fiscal year 2023 IRS Form 990 filing, Greater Houston Community Foundation, a 501(c)(3) charitable organization, reported compensation for 14 out of 52 total employees. Among the employees shown here, the average compensation is $258,343. The highest compensated employee at Greater Houston Community Foundation is Stephen D Maislin with fiscal year 2023 compensation of $761,826.

Mission Statement

THE MISSION OF THE GREATER HOUSTON COMMUNITY FOUNDATION (GHCF) IS EXPANDING PHILANTHROPIC IMPACT BY CONNECTING DONORS TO THE CAUSES THEY CARE ABOUT, PROVIDING EXCELLENT STEWARDSHIP OF ASSETS ENTRUSTED TO US, AND CONVENING RESOURCES TO ADDRESS IMPORTANT COMMUNITY NEEDS. THROUGH DONOR ADVISED FUNDS, FIELD OF INTEREST FUNDS, DESIGNATED FUNDS, GIVING CIRCLES, SCHOLARSHIP AND OTHER FUNDS ESTABLISHED BY INDIVIDUALS AND CORPORATIONS, GHCF MAKES GRANTS TO OTHER NONPROFIT ORGANIZATIONS THAT PROVIDE A VARIETY OF SERVICES TO THEIR COMMUNITIES. DONORS TO THESE FUNDS ARE PROVIDED WITH EDUCATIONAL OPPORTUNITIES RELATED TO PHILANTHROPY AND COMMUNITY NEEDS. A DATABASE OF NONPROFITS IS MAINTAINED FOR THE BENEFIT OF GHCF DONORS AND THE COMMUNITY AT LARGE. GHCF HAS PROVIDED A NEUTRAL PLATFORM FROM WHICH TO FACILITATE COLLABORATIVE EFFORTS TO ADDRESS SPECIFIC NEEDS IN THE COMMUNITY.
